Etiquette and Courtesy in African Cultures: African cultures are known for placing a strong emphasis on respect, hospitality, and communal harmony. These values are reflected in the etiquette practices observed in different regions across the continent. Greetings are particularly valued in African societies, with individuals often taking the time to exchange pleasantries and inquire about each other's well-being. The use of proper titles and gestures of respect further demonstrate the importance of etiquette in fostering positive relationships. Moreover, courtesy extends beyond personal interactions to encompass broader societal norms. For instance, sharing resources and offering assistance to those in need are common practices in many African communities. These acts of kindness are rooted in the concept of ubuntu, which emphasizes the interconnectedness of humanity and the importance of empathy and compassion.
